Astroparticle Physics and Cosmology

Cosmology and astroparticle physics have seen an avalanche of discoveries in the past decade (IceCube - high energy neutrinos, LIGO - gravitational waves, Fermi- gamma-ray telescope, Xenon-1T - dark matter detection, PLANCK- cosmic microwave radiation, EHT picture of black hole, SDSS -galaxy surveys), all of which require a multidisciplinary background for analyzing the phenomena. The arena for testing particle physics models is in the multimessenger astronomical observations and at the same time cosmology now requires a particle physics basis for explaining many phenomena. This book discusses the theoretical tools of particle physics and general relativity which are essential for understanding and correlating diverse astronomical observations.
Collects in a single concise volume the fundamentals of astroparticle physics, particle physics and cosmology Presents the current state of research in a pedagogical way The topics covered are based on new but well established experimental results

Subhendra Mohanty obtained his PhD from University of Wisconsin, Madison, USA in 1989. After that he held postdoctoral positions at CERN and ICTP. He joined the Physical Research Laboratory in Ahmedabad (India) in 1994, where he is currently a Professor. He spent a sabbatical year in Universita Autonoma of Barcelona in 2007. His fields of investigation are particle physics and cosmology. He was elected as a Fellow of National Academy of Sciences India in 2021.He published 100+ papers in international peer-reviewed journals and has been involved in teaching courses for graduate students and young researchers. He already published in Lecture Notes in Physics the volume Astroparticle Physics and Cosmology: Perspectives in the Multimessenger Era (Springer, 2020).
